What to Look for in a Folding Drone Wrench

Selecting the right folding wrench requires looking beyond mere brand names and focusing on mechanical realities. The pivot hinge is the most critical failure point on any folding tool; it must be constructed from hardened steel pins rather than cheap rivets. A loose hinge leads to rounded prop nuts and scraped knuckles when the tool slips under pressure.

Material composition dictates both the lifespan of the tool and its weight. Anodized aluminum bodies offer excellent weight savings but can wear down if the steel inserts are not high-grade. Look for tools that utilize chrome vanadium or hardened tool steel for the actual socket and driver bits to ensure long-term durability.

Consider these key factors when evaluating options for your kit:

  • Socket Wall Thickness: Thinner walls are necessary for tight clearances but offer less structural strength.
  • Ratchet vs. Fixed: Ratchets speed up repairs but introduce moving parts that can fail in sandy environments.
  • Bit Storage: Built-in bits save space but can be lost easily if the retention magnets are weak.
  • Leverage Length: Longer handles provide more torque but require more storage space.

Leverage is a critical tradeoff in compact tool design. A shorter tool is easy to pack into a small drone bag, but it requires much more hand strength to break loose a nylon locknut. Finding the sweet spot between handle length and pocketability is the key to field repair comfort.

Keeping Your Mobile Drone Tool Kit Organized

In a mobile living environment like a camper van or tiny home, loose tools are a recipe for chaos. Every item must have a designated home to prevent annoying rattles on the road and wasted time searching for missing parts. Organizing a drone kit requires a systematic approach that maximizes space efficiency.

Soft tool rolls made of heavy canvas or ballistic nylon are far superior to bulky plastic cases for small-space living. They compress down to the exact size of their contents and can be tucked into tight cabinet corners. Using a roll with labeled slots ensures you immediately notice if a tool is missing before leaving a flight location.

Magnetic tool organizers are another excellent solution for metal walls or inside cabinet doors in an RV. They keep your primary folding wrench and drivers secure and visible, preventing them from sliding around in drawers. A tidy kit saves time, reduces frustration, and preserves the serene environment of a small home.

Quick Tips for Safe Field Propeller Changes

Field repairs often happen in less-than-ideal conditions, from dusty fields to windy hillsides. Taking a systematic approach to propeller changes prevents damage to both your equipment and your hands. Safety should always be the priority, even when rushing to catch the perfect sunset light.

Always disconnect the flight battery before touching the propellers or motor bells. A sudden receiver glitch or accidental transmitter bump can spin up motors instantly, causing severe lacerations. Treating a plugged-in drone like a loaded firearm is the best way to prevent avoidable field injuries.

When tightening prop nuts with a folding wrench, hold the motor bell firmly from the bottom, not the top. This prevents your hand from slipping into the sharp edges of the propeller blade if the wrench slips. Ensure the self-locking nylon insert of the nut fully engages with the motor shaft threads to prevent the prop from spinning off mid-flight.

Maintaining Your Tools in High-Humidity RVs

Living in a mobile space or traveling near coastal areas exposes gear to constant humidity fluctuations and condensation. Unlike a climate-controlled garage, an RV or van can trap moisture overnight, leading to rapid rust formation on steel tools. Protecting your investment requires a proactive maintenance routine.

Applying a micro-thin layer of corrosion inhibitor or light machine oil to the steel components of your folding wrench prevents oxidation. Pay close attention to the hinge pivots and ratcheting gears, as these areas trap moisture easily. A quick wipe with a treated microfiber cloth after outdoor use keeps rust at bay.

Store your folding tools with silica gel packets inside a sealed, heavy-duty storage pouch. These packets actively pull moisture out of the air, creating a dry microclimate for your steel gear. This simple, low-cost habit extends the life of your tools and ensures they are ready for action whenever duty calls.
